Human Rights at Ingenia
Ingenia’s human rights approach is rooted in proactive prevention, as we proactively seek to engage and support local businesses and endeavor to prevent the risks associated with modern slavery and other abuses of human rights in our operations and supply chain.
Our commitment extends to upholding ethical sourcing practices, ensuring fair treatment of employees, engaging with local communities, and encouraging diversity and inclusion.
Ingenia's Modern Slavery Statement 2025 sets out the Group's approach to identifying, assessing and addressing the risk of modern slavery across its operations and supply chain. The Statement is submitted annually in accordance with the Modern Slavery Act 2018.
While our direct business operations in Australia maintain a low risk of modern slavery, we acknowledge potential indirect exposure through third-party suppliers. Our supplier relationships are guided by the Group’s Supplier Code of Conduct. It outlines the Group’s principles and clearly communicates the behaviours and business practices we expect our suppliers to adhere to. These practices include meeting social and environmental standards as well as satisfying governance and compliance obligations.
Our Modern Slavery Statements provide more detail on our comprehensive risk and opportunity assessment of our supply chain, and our focus areas for addressing modern slavery risks and guiding the Group’s response.
